UAE Civil Transactions Law

Article 132

Book One: Obligations · Section One: Sources of Obligation · Chapter One: The Contract · Part Four: Pillars, Validity, Options, and Types of a Contract · First: Elements of a Contract

1. If the contracting parties were present in one place or in two different places but are connected via direct means of communication, the contract shall be considered to have been concluded at the time and place where the acceptance was issued, unless the law or the agreement stipulates otherwise. 2. If the contracting parties are absent, the contract shall be considered to have been concluded at the time and place where the offeror learned of the acceptance, unless the law or the agreement stipulates otherwise.
